php - 统计mysql中某一列的不同字符串

标签 php mysql

我有一种情况,我必须计算表格的一列中不同类型的字符串的数量,例如一列将具有以下值:

apple
apple
apple
orange
orange
banana
banana
banana
banana

所以我只需要计算不同类型的字符串,这意味着查询应该给出计数结果 3。什么是理想的查询?

最佳答案

您可以像这样计算不同的值:

SELECT COUNT(DISTINCT column_name) FROM table_name;

关于php - 统计mysql中某一列的不同字符串,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/21677135/

相关文章:

php PDO 在脚本期间通过函数更改连接

php - Laravel 7.x非法偏移类型

mysql - 控制自动递增列?

mysql - 从 rails 迁移创建 mysql 函数

php - 统计MySQL查询的所有结果进行分页

php - PDOStatement::nextRowSet() 在 Windows 上的 MySQL 5.6.16 中被破坏

php - 使用 XAMPP 时没有选择数据库错误

PHP/MYSQL 语句因此选择最大连接之和

mysql - drupal mysql 备份数据库中缺少用户表

mysql - #1066 - 错误不是唯一的表别名